/**
|
||||
* <p>Every graphical GNUstep application has exactly one instance of
|
||||
* <code>NSApplication</code> (or a subclass) instantiated. Usually this is
|
||||
* created through the +sharedApplication method. Once created, this instance
|
||||
* is always accessible through the global variable '<code>NSApp</code>'.</p>
|
||||
*
|
||||
* <p>The NSApplication instance manages the main run loop, dispatches
|
||||
* events, and manages resources. It sets up the connection to the window
|
||||
* server and provides special methods for putting up "modal" (always on top)
|
||||
* windows.</p>
|
||||
*
|
||||
* <p>Typically, -run is called by an application's <code>main</code> method
|
||||
* after the NSApplication instance is created, which never returns. However,
|
||||
* applications needing to integrate other event loops may strategically call
|
||||
* the -stop method, followed by -run later on.</p>
|
||||
*
|
||||
* <p>To avoid most common needs for subclassing, NSApplication allows you to
|
||||
* specify a <em>delegate</em> that is messaged in particular situations.
|
||||
* See -delegate , -setDelegate: , and [(GSAppDelegateProtocol)].</p>
|
||||
*
|
||||
* <p><strong>Subclassing</strong> should be a last resort, and delegate
|
||||
* methods should be used in most cases. However, subclassing is most
|
||||
* frequently done to implement custom event loop management by overriding
|
||||
* -run when the method described above is not sufficient, or to intercept
|
||||
* events by overriding -sendEvent: .</p>
|
||||
*/
